The Wallingford Mystery Group

This group meets the first Wednesday of the month, September through December and February through June, at 3 p.m. at the Wallingford Public Library. We read both classic and contemporary mysteries and have been meeting since 2011. Beginning in Fall 2025, the group is meeting on Zoom only. Books are chosen thematically; this Fall’s theme is “The Body of the Crime,” mysteries with medical examiners as the detectives.

 

 

Fall 2026: The Body of the Crime  (only on Zoom) 

September 2: Tess Gerritsen, The Keepsake (2008)

October 7: Benjamin Black, Silver Swan (2007)

November 4: Karen Slaughter, Blindsighted (2001)

December 2: James Patterson, First to Die (2001)
